TRANS-AFRICA AIRLIFT SUPPORT CONTRACT - NORTH AND WEST AFRICA is a federal award for Ustranscom-Aq held by Berry Aviation, Inc. Estimated value $168.3M ($-2,504,270.64 obligated). Current period of performance ends Jul 31, 2023. Last award drew 3 bidders. Related solicitation HTC71116RR023.
TRANS-AFRICA AIRLIFT SUPPORT CONTRACT - NORTH AND WEST AFRICA
